What is Elvis Milkshake?

The Elvis milkshake gets its name from Elvis Presley’s favorite sandwich, the fried peanut butter and banana sandwich. It combines the flavors of that sandwich into a cold, creamy milkshake. The main ingredients are peanut butter, banana, bacon, vanilla ice cream, and milk. When blended together, these ingredients create a milkshake packed with peanut butter flavor and sweet banana notes, all topped off with crispy bits of candied bacon. It’s an indulgent, over-the-top treat!

Elvis Milkshake Ingredients

Here are the ingredients you’ll need to make an Elvis milkshake:

  • 2 large scoops vanilla ice cream
  • 1/4 cup milk
  • 1/4 cup creamy peanut butter
  • 1 medium banana, sliced
  • 2 slices cooked bacon, chopped
  • Whipped cream, for topping
  • Maraschino cherry, for garnish

How to Make Elvis Milkshake

Making an Elvis milkshake is easy and requires just a few simple steps:

  1. Add the ice cream and milk to a blender. Blend for about 30 seconds until smooth and creamy.
  2. Add the peanut butter, banana slices, and bacon pieces. Blend again until fully incorporated.
  3. Pour the milkshake into a tall glass.
  4. Top with whipped cream and a maraschino cherry.
  5. Serve immediately with a spoon and straw. Enjoy!

Tips for Making the Perfect Elvis Milkshake

Follow these tips for making the best Elvis milkshake every time:

  • Use high-quality ingredients. The better the ice cream, peanut butter, and bacon, the better the final milkshake.
  • Freeze the banana slices first for a thicker, colder shake.
  • Add extra milk if needed to blend properly. The amount of milk depends on how thick your ice cream is.
  • Replace the bacon with candied bacon for a sweeter crunch.
  • Customize with chocolate syrup, chocolate chips, or nut butter.
  • Garnish with extra banana slices, bacon crumbles, chopped peanuts, or chocolate sauce.

Elvis Milkshake Variations

The amazing thing about the Elvis milkshake is how versatile it is. Don’t be afraid to get creative and try these variations:

  • Chocolate Elvis: Use chocolate ice cream instead of vanilla and add chocolate syrup to the blender.
  • Strawberry Elvis: Use strawberry ice cream and add fresh strawberry slices.
  • Cookies and Cream Elvis: Use cookies and cream ice cream and blend in Oreo cookie crumbles.
  • Peanut Butter Cup Elvis: Add chopped peanut butter cups to the blender.
  • Nutty Elvis: Use your favorite nut butter instead of peanut butter, such as almond or cashew butter.

Elvis Milkshake FAQs

Is Elvis milkshake good for you?

While Elvis milkshake is delicious, it is high in calories, fat, and sugar due to the ice cream, peanut butter, and whipped cream. It’s an indulgent dessert shake best enjoyed in moderation. To lighten it up, use reduced-fat ice cream and top with fresh fruit instead of whipped cream.

Where did the Elvis milkshake originate?

The origins of the Elvis milkshake are uncertain, but it was likely created in the 1950s or 1960s as an homage to Elvis Presley’s favorite sandwich. The exact restaurant or person who invented it is unknown, but it has become a popular dessert item across the United States.

What kind of milk works best?

Whole milk or 2% milk works best for a rich, creamy milkshake consistency. For a lighter version, try using unsweetened almond milk or skim milk.

Can you make it peanut free?

Yes, you can make an Elvis milkshake without peanut butter. Simply replace the peanut butter with your favorite nut or seed butter, such as almond, cashew, or sunflower seed butter. You can also omit the nut butter altogether.

Can you use frozen yogurt instead of ice cream?

Frozen yogurt can be used but the milkshake won’t be quite as thick and creamy. For best results, use regular ice cream or consider a non-dairy frozen dessert like coconut milk ice cream.
